Thousands enjoy Herne Bay Carnival procession, four-page picture special in the Gazette this week

The streets of Herne Bay came alive with colour as thousands turned out to enjoy a fabulous Herne Bay Carnival.

The event proved a real success as hundreds of clubs, associations, businesses and individuals took part in the main parade on Saturday evening.

Organisers and revellers have praised the mood it created, and believe it has easily outshone the dismal display of Whitstable’s Carnival a week earlier.

Carnival chairman Andy Birkett said: “I think it went really well. A lot of work goes into putting it on, and a lot of work goes into the entries.

“You can’t underestimate our thanks as a committee to those people that get off their backsides and make a big effort for the town.

“It means that the people who live here are the real winners.

“We’ve shown the creativity that the town has got is unbelievable and enormous compared to other towns. It’s absolutely fabulous to stand and watch entry after entry taking time out to come and join us.

“We had horsepower at the front with the motorbikes, and horsepower at the back with the Furious Angels on horseback from Mote View Riding Club.”

Work now starts on next year’s carnival, pencilled in for Saturday, August 8. Visit www.hernebaycarnival.co.uk
